About This Item

Kendal: World Ship Society, 1982 Irish neutrality in the Second World War, left Eire, dependent on British shipping, in a difficult position. During March 1941 a new shipping company started operations with an obsolete collection of ships. 56pp plus covers, illustrated in black and white.

About Wadard Books PBFA

The shop of Wadard Books is located in a listed 17th century timber framed building in the historic Kentish village of Farningham. The business is named after Wadard, one of Farningham's Domesday landlords, a henchman of Bishop Odo and featured on the Bayeaux tapestry.
